How to Play Without Bots in Ready or Not

Does the name Lone Wolf sound familiar? In fact, it’s a game mode that the first Resident Evil games launched years ago. A mode in which you’ll remove NPCs or bots that replace real players in games that are normally designed to be played online or with your friends.

Unfortunately, this or a similar mod isn’t available in Ready or Not. So if you don’t have friends to play with, you won’t be able to start the missions alone. There always will be bots. However, you still have the option to play the missions alone. How?

As always, make all the preparations before the mission you want to complete. Choose your weapons, equipment, and start the mission with the bots. Then order the bots that are waiting with you in the spawn area to stay there. So when you enter the building, they’ll wait in the spawn area.

Lone Wolf Mode

At the time of writing this guide, there’s no official Lone Wolf mod yet. In other words, it’s not possible to play Ready or Not without bots in an official. The only method you can use is to tell the bots to stay in the spawn zone, as we described above.

However, this request is often made by the player community. Similar threads have been opened in the Steam Community forums of the game. At the moment there’s no solution, but keeping in mind that Ready or Not is a game that grows with the players’ wishes and suggestions, this mode may arrive after a while.
